Why This Matters

The looming midterms have created an urgent atmosphere in Congress, particularly regarding cryptocurrency regulations. With legislators set to take a break for the summer, the window for establishing clear guidelines before the elections is narrowing. Many in the crypto community, including stakeholders and investors, are optimistic that bipartisan support for regulatory clarity can be reached. However, time is of the essence, and a lack of action could lead to uncertainty and volatility in the market.

Risks and Opportunities

  • Risks: Uncertainty from potential regulatory changes could lead to market volatility.
  • Risks: Inaction by Congress may result in prolonged ambiguity, affecting investor confidence.
  • Opportunities: Clear regulations could boost institutional investment, driving up prices.
  • Opportunities: Increased clarity may attract new retail investors, expanding the market.

Frequently Asked Questions

What happens if Congress doesn't act before the midterms?

If Congress fails to establish clear regulations before the elections, the market could experience increased volatility as investors react to uncertainty. This could lead to a decline in investor confidence.

How should I prepare my investment strategy?

It's wise to review your investment strategy, considering both short-term and long-term goals. Diversification and risk management become even more essential in uncertain times.

Are there specific cryptocurrencies to watch in this period?

Assets like Bitcoin and Ethereum often serve as barometers for the entire market. Additionally, projects that emphasize compliance with regulations may gain traction if clarity emerges.
